The shuttle bus runs every 15 mins.Boulder Field At the base of the Tower, one will see the evidence of the changes it has undergone throughout its geologic history. Massive rocks, some large as a bus, form a 13-acre field. Predominantly around the west and south faces of the Tower, this field of giant rocks was created as pieces of the Tower weathered off and eroded down.

Chipping site, is described as a boulder-strewn field with con-.The Blue Hills Felsenmeer valley in Rusk County, Wisconsin, trends east-west, is 25 m deep, and is 300 m long. The valley walls slope at 25°and are strewn with angular Barron Quartzite boulders. Quartzite boulder Weighing 20,800 pounds (10.4 tons), this quartzite boulder was carried to northeast Kansas by glaciers about 700,000 years ago. The nearest source of this red rock is more than 200 miles north in Iowa, Minnesota, and South Dakota, where it was formed during Precambrian times, more than 2 billion years ago.

(b) Quartzite layer enclosed within the ferruginous mass producing torn boudins, subsequently folded during post shearing deformation, suggesting at least two deformation episodes. (c) Huge Quartzite boulder occurring as boudin, exhibiting swerving of carbonaceous phyllite rock around it which acts as inter-boudin surface and exhibits …
